FLO4678094 Joan of Flanders (1295-1374) wife of John IV of Montfort, Duke of Brittany, 1341 (the text of the legende is erronous). After a miniature in the Gaignieres collection. Handcoloured copperplate engraving by Gatine after an illustration by Louis Marie Lante from Pierre de la Mesanger's Costumes des femmes celebres (Costumes of Famous Women), Paris, 1827.; (add.info.: Joan of Flanders (1295-1374) wife of John IV of Montfort, Duke of Brittany, 1341 (the text of the legende is erronous). After a miniature in the Gaignieres collection. Handcoloured copperplate engraving by Gatine after an illustration by Louis Marie Lante from Pierre de la Mesanger's Costumes des femmes celebres (Costumes of Famous Women), Paris, 1827.); © Florilegius

This stunning print captures the elegance and grace of Joan of Flanders, wife of John IV of Montfort, Duke of Brittany in 1341. The hand-colored copperplate engraving by Gatine beautifully depicts Joan in exquisite detail, showcasing her regal attire and sophisticated demeanor.
The intricate illustration by Louis Marie Lante from Pierre de la Mesanger's Costumes des femmes celebres (Costumes of Famous Women) brings to life the fashion and style of the Middle Ages, highlighting Joan's luxurious clothing and accessories. Her ornate belt, jeweled hat, and delicate garments reflect her status as a noblewoman in medieval France.
Despite the erroneous text accompanying the image, there is no mistaking the timeless beauty and poise captured in this portrait. Joan exudes confidence and sophistication, embodying the ideals of nobility and refinement during her time.
